    • @midsouthoutdoors7321
      @midsouthoutdoors7321  2 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      @@JumboPlug368 I use the sunrise yellow lenses because I use mine in early morning light a lot. Amber lenses are supposed to produce brighter vision and high contrast, you might try those. But they do not catagorize them by water clarity. They catagorize them by how much light you have. Muddy water is just going to be tough. Most of the time, all you see is a shadow. Even then, the fish needs to be near the surface.

    How do you pinpoint day one of the spawn?

    • @midsouthoutdoors7321
      @midsouthoutdoors7321  2 ปีที่แล้ว

      The only way to do it is to be on the water. Here in my area, I start watching throughout the last week of April and keep watching until I start seeing beds or those cloudy spots in the water. It is mostly water temperature. So, if winter drags on, it will push them back a bit. If it's warm early, they may spawn a bit early. You have to keep a watch to be sure.
